The bases of crown gall tumorigenesis.

The nine decades since Smith and Townsend demonstrated that Agrobacterium tumefaciens causes plant tumors (95) have been marked by a series of surprises. Among the most important of these was the report in 1958 that these tumors could be excised and propagated in vitro without exogenous plant hormones (7). Biological Control of the Crown Gall Disease

A combination of the crown gall biocontrol strain K-84 and another antagonist JH-l was better than K-84 alone in controlling some Agrobacterium strains. Strain K-84 surprisingly controlled some resistant Agrobacterium strains when heavy concentrations of K-84 were used. Biological Control of the Crown Gall Diseases

Six different strains of crown gall bacteria were tested to determine whether the commonly used biocontrol strain, K-84, would present them from infecting the paradox hybrid. Previous research showed that K-84 was highly effective in preventing crown gall infections of English root stock.
